Job Summary
Develop meaningful community connections and plan inclusive, person-centered activities for individuals with developmental and intellectual disabilities. Facilitate community participation and skills development (e.g., money management, shopping, social interaction) through PCPs and individualized plans, supervise daily program activities, ensure accurate documentation in the EHR, and collaborate with families, providers, and regulatory agencies. Lead program planning and operations, supervise staff, provide training on employment skills and behavioral supports, and support transitions and community-based experiences while maintaining safety, documentation, and compliance with agency policies. Strong communication, organization, and problem-solving skills, plus supervisory experience and a Bachelor's degree (or equivalent combination of education and experience) are required.
